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/npm/cli.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'node_modules/semver/semver.js')
-rw-r--r--node_modules/semver/semver.js3
1 files changed, 1 insertions, 2 deletions
diff --git a/node_modules/semver/semver.js b/node_modules/semver/semver.js
index 3702a7b5d..01fb1c1fd 100644
--- a/node_modules/semver/semver.js
+++ b/node_modules/semver/semver.js
@@ -84,7 +84,7 @@ function validPackage (version) {
// ">1.0.2 <2.0.0" like 1.0.3 - 1.9999.9999
var starExpression = /(<|>)?=?\s*\*/g
, starReplace = ""
- , compTrimExpression = new RegExp("((<|>)?=?)\\s*("
+ , compTrimExpression = new RegExp("((<|>)?=|<|>)\\s*("
+semver+"|"+xRangePlain+")", "g")
, compTrimReplace = "$1$3"
@@ -149,7 +149,6 @@ function replaceXRange (version) {
} else if (!p || p === "*" || p.toLowerCase() === "x") {
ret = ">="+M+"."+m+".0- <"+M+"."+(+m+1)+".0-"
}
- //console.error("parseXRange", [].slice.call(arguments), ret)
return ret
})
}